Unplug Those Devices

If you know that a storm is coming, you will want to unplug your appliances or devices. This will prevent any damage from an electrical surge, which can go beyond damage to your electronics themselves. Avoid fires and more issues by taking this proactive measure.

Install Surge Protectors

You may not be at home to unplug your electronics every day in the instance of an impending storm. In such a scenario, it would be beneficial to have transient voltage surge protectors installed. They greatly limit the amount of voltage going to the electronics, keeping them relatively safe.
